Breakout Philebrity: Siobahn Reardon

Wednesday, November 19th, 2008

Who She Is: Newly installed (as of August) President and Director of The Free Library of Philadelphia. Comes to Philly as a longtime pro at library wonkery, having served previously in high-level positions at Westchester Library System, Brooklyn Public Library and New York Public Library.

Breakout Philebrity: Andrew Lipke

Tuesday, November 11th, 2008

Who He Is: Vaguely exotic Philly-based singer/songwriter; born in South Africa, with roots in the jam band Metagroove but more recently, won a Barrymore Award for excellence in theater with his project Franzschubert. His new album, Motherpearl & Dynamite, is just out on Mad Dragon and he begins a monthlong residency at The Fire tonight.
